Rice transplanter fertilizer applicator
Technical field
The utility model belongs to rice transplanter technical field, and in particular to a kind of rice transplanter fertilizer applicator.
Background technology
At present, in Rice Cropping, a kind of known fertilization mode is that first pass fertilizer, rice transplanting are applied during ploughing Afterwards, then by way of artificial hand is spread second time fertilizer is applied.Not only dose is big for this kind of mode, and fertilizer is in field skewness It is even.With the draining of production process, the problem of fertilizer loss and environmental pollution can be caused.
Known another fertilization mode is to use air-sweeping type rice transplanter fertilizer apparatus, is that air blast is installed on rice transplanter Machine, air blower are connected with fertilizer delivering pipe road, are blown out fertilizer using wind caused by air blower, and the device blocks there is easy, defeated fertilizer The problems such as amount is not easy to adjust.
Also another is exactly to be applied fertilizer using the fertilizer apparatus of spiral type fertilizer, spiral type fertilizer device here Fertilising helical axis push fertilizer is driven using power input shaft.But when rice transplanter works, if the transplanting work of certain a line Need not apply fertilizer, in this spiral type fertilizer device, blocking fertilising power that the monomer fertilizer applicator of this journey can not be voluntarily and stop Only apply fertilizer work;And when the fertilising helical axis of the monomer fertilizer applicator in certain a line breaks down, it can not voluntarily block fertilising Power carries out self-protection, is easily damaged monomer fertilizer applicator in itself, or even can bring and can not repair to the power source of fertilizer apparatus Multiple damage.And the helical axis of this screw type fertilizer apparatus is using the helical axis of single thread blade wrap, The defeated fertilizer amount of fertilizer apparatus of this structure is smaller, and defeated fertile speed is slower.
The content of the invention
Technical problem to be solved in the utility model is:A kind of rice transplanter fertilizer applicator is provided, in the mistake of rice transplanter work It Cheng Zhong, manually or automatically mode can voluntarily block fertilising power, and defeated fertilizer amount can be increased, and accelerate Defeated fertile speed.
In order to solve the above technical problems, the technical solution of the utility model is:Rice transplanter fertilizer applicator, including:Housing, in institute State and power input shaft and fertilising helical axis are installed in housing, the power input shaft connects with the fertilising helical axis transmission Connect, the fertilising helical axis is divided into propeller section and spiral shaft part, and the spiral shaft part is provided with twin-feed spiral blade or bull Helical blade, overload-release clutch is provided between the propeller section and the spiral shaft part, is provided with the housing Peripheral hardware handle controls the hand-control device of the overload-release clutch break-make.
Further, the overload-release clutch is jaw clutch.
Further, the jaw clutch include the active jaw that is fixedly connected with the propeller section and with institute State the connection of spiral shaft part feather key by dynamic interlocking teeth and be sheathed on the back-moving spring of the spiral shaft part.
Further, the hand-control device includes eccentric shaft and the handle, and the eccentric shaft turns are installed on the shell Body, the eccentric shaft are fixedly connected with the handle, and the eccentric shaft is provided with pulling axis or shift fork, described to be offered by dynamic interlocking teeth Groove, the pulling axis or the shift fork are inserted in the groove.
Further, the propeller section is connected with the power input shaft by bevel gear pair.
By adopting the above-described technical solution, the beneficial effects of the utility model are:
Overload-release clutch is provided between the propeller section of the fertilising helical axis of rice transplanter fertilizer applicator and spiral shaft part, and And overload-release clutch can be controlled by including the hand-control device of handle.Enter not needing the rice transplanter fertilizer applicator of certain a line During row fertilising, the handle of hand-control device is operated, overload-release clutch is controlled, blocks the fertilising of the rice transplanter fertilizer applicator of this journey to move manually Power.
If entering the stuck fertilising helical axis such as foreign matter in the fertilising helical axis of the rice transplanter fertilizer applicator of certain a line, safety from Clutch can block the fertilising power of the rice transplanter fertilizer applicator of this journey automatically, protect this rice transplanter fertilizer applicator to be not damaged by.
Compared with the fertilizer applicator of single thread blade is provided with the spiral section of helical axis, fertilizer applicator conveying of the present utility model The amount of fertilizer is bigger, conveys the speed of fertilizer faster.

Embodiment
The utility model is further illustrated with reference to the accompanying drawings and examples.
In the description of this specification, it is to be understood that the orientation or position relationship of the description such as " lower end " " moving down " It is to be based on orientation shown in the drawings or position relationship, it is only for it is easy to describe the utility model and simplify to describe, without It is instruction or implies that signified device or element there must be specific orientation, with specific azimuth configuration and operation, therefore not It is understood that as to limitation of the present utility model.
With reference to shown in Fig. 1, charging aperture 11 is provided with the housing 1 of rice transplanter fertilizer applicator, the feeding-passage as fertilizer.
Power input shaft 2 and fertilizer applicator helical axis are installed in housing 1, fertilizer applicator helical axis is divided into propeller section 31 With spiral shaft part 32, in order to increase defeated fertilizer amount, and accelerate defeated fertile speed, spiral shaft part 32 be provided with twin-feed spiral blade, Twin-feed spiral blade is by the first helical blade 321 and the second helical blade 322, generally, the first helical blade 321 and Two helical blades 322 be arranged in parallel.In order to further increase defeated fertilizer amount, and further accelerate defeated fertile speed, Ke Yi Three helical blades or multi-head spiral blade are set on spiral shaft part 32.
Power input shaft 2 is connected with propeller section 31 by bevel-gear sett, and power from power input shaft 2 passes to transmission Shaft part 31.For the ease of the integrally-built arrangement of rice transplanter fertilizer applicator, two bevel gears are in 90 ° of engagements.
Overload-release clutch is provided between propeller section 31 and spiral shaft part 32.Overload-release clutch can be from dental inlay Formula clutch, jaw clutch includes the active jaw 4 being fixedly connected with the lower end of propeller section 31, and is slided with spiral shaft part 32 Key connection by dynamic interlocking teeth 5, certainly, can also be connected by dynamic interlocking teeth 5 with spiral shaft part 32 with dive key etc., and be sheathed on The back-moving spring 5 of spiral shaft part 32, is fixed with spring base on the bearing of spiral shaft part 32, and back-moving spring 6 is crimped to passively Between dental inlay 5 and spring base.
Operated for the ease of operating personnel, set hand-control device slotting to block in order to control overload-release clutch manually The fertilising power of seedling machine fertilizer applicator.Hand-control device includes eccentric shaft 8 and handle 7, and eccentric shaft 8 is rotatablely installed in housing 1, eccentric shaft 8 are fixedly connected with handle 7, and eccentric shaft 8 is provided with pulling axis or shift fork, are opened up by dynamic interlocking teeth 5 fluted, and pulling axis or shift fork are inserted in In groove, driven by operation handle 7 by the movement of dynamic interlocking teeth 5.Overload-release clutch can also select slip clutch etc. Other conventional overload-release clutches.
With reference to shown in Fig. 2, when rice transplanter fertilizer applicator normal work, active jaw 4 and it is entrenched togather by dynamic interlocking teeth 5, The power of power input shaft 2 can successfully pass to fertilising helical axis, during rice transplanting, be applied fertilizer.
With reference to shown in Fig. 3, when the rice transplanter fertilizer applicator fertilising of certain a line is not needed, operation handle 7, bias is utilized Axle 8 drives to be moved down by dynamic interlocking teeth 5, further compression reseting spring 6, makes to be departed from by dynamic interlocking teeth 5 and active jaw 4, is blocked manually The fertilising power of the rice transplanter fertilizer applicator of this journey;If enter foreign matter etc. in the fertilising helical axis of the rice transplanter fertilizer applicator of certain a line Stuck fertilising helical axis, active jaw 4 are moved down, further to applying a downward axial force by dynamic interlocking teeth 5 by dynamic interlocking teeth 5 Compression reseting spring 6, active jaw 4 is departed from by dynamic interlocking teeth 5, the power of the rice transplanter fertilizer applicator of this journey can be blocked automatically, protected This rice transplanter fertilizer applicator is protected to be not damaged by.
Rice transplanter fertilizer applicator can provide power by the engine of rice transplanter, can also be provided by independent motor dynamic Power.
